A SAFAVID CUERDA SECA POTTERY TILE
ISFAHAN, IRAN, 17TH CENTURY
Of square form, decorated with a man holding a cockerel in his arms accompanied by a companion, repaired break, framed
11 x 10 ¾in. (28 x 27.4cm.)

Provenance
Heinrich Jacoby (1889-1964), president of the Persische Teppich Aktien Gesellschaft (PETAG), thence by descent until purchased by the current owner
